THE GLEANER MINUTE: One-year-old dies | Stepson arrested for murder | PM off to Washington DC | Ranko cop
Mar 29th, 2022 | Category: The Gleaner Minute | 1:45#JamaicaGleaner #RankoGang #USA #Diaspora #LeonBailey MARCH 29, 2022: The Clarendon Police Are investigating the death of a one-year-old boy who is believed to have died after falling from a bed… Still in Clarendon, the Four Paths Police are investigating the stabbing death of 45-year-old labourer Conroy Morgan allegedly by his 16-year-old stepson… The attorney for one of the policemen linked to the Clarendon-based Ranko Gang wants the Kingston and St Andrew Parish Court to intervene so that his client is speedily charged or released… Prime Minister Andrew Holness has left Jamaica for a working visit in Washington DC, United States… IN SPORTS: National winger Leon Bailey has joined telecommunications company, Flow, as brand ambassador.
